#d87489 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d87489 is composed of 84.7% red, 45.5%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.3%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 347.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.2% and a lightness of 65.1%. #d87489 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e8ff with #b10013.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#d87489

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0406 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d87489

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a4a5 is the less saturated color, while #fa5275 is the most saturated one.
